The fastest trains from Catania to Acireale take around 9 minutes, covering a distance of approximately 12 kilometres.

On weekdays, the first train leaving Catania is scheduled to depart at around  04:50. The last departure is usually at around 20:51. This is the same as during the weekend. There are frequent services on this particular rail route. On average, there are about 77 trains per day travelling between the two cities. They leave approximately every 3 minutes.

Prices for a single ticket between the two cities start from AU$5.84.
